Days before a trial was set to begin, a prominent Tuscaloosa businessman and Alabama booster settled a wrongful death lawsuit filed against him in the death of a University of Alabama student.

Michael and Cindy Rondini, parents of Megan Rondini, sued T.J. Bunn Jr. in 2017, alleging he contributed to their daughter's suicide eight months after she reported she was raped by Bunn in July 2015.


The Rondinis initially sued the University of Alabama and law enforcement, alleging a university therapist failed to properly support Megan Rondini. The university settled its portion of the lawsuit in 2018, agreeing to put $450,000 toward a namesake scholarship and a new program to care for victims of sexual assault.
